Last Breath

When I read this challenge, it made me think of when I was younger, we used to play outside.

We would play in anything outside my mother's house. We had an old refrigerator that sat out by the fence. My dad took the latch off of it so that we would not lock ourselves in it not thinking. But the day he took our latch off, we saw on the news that night that a child was found in an old refrigerator dead. He had been there for two days. They had been playing hide-and-go-seek and another child told him to hide in there and he would hide under the porch. He forgot the other boy in the refrigerator. His parents thought he was spending the night next door at the boy house because they had done that often. When the little boy, two days later, went over to ask could he come

outside, his parents realized they haven't seen him. The boy said he remembered where he hid.

He was still there.

Hold tight to the find

The surge flows over the reef. Shoreward it tugs, then seaward. I hold the sea bottom like the sea fans, the sea plants waving back and forth in the water flow. The fish move with grace around me, back and forth. The light of the treasure sun breaks into particles around the stirred up sediment.

The distant percussion of diesel engines is the bass. My bubbles flow from the regulator in if joining. My gloved hands tighten, but my body relaxes and joins the flow. The lead weights anchor my waist, but do not outweigh the mass of moving ocean.

I don't know if the boat is still there. The tempo has quickened. The flow, the surge, the incoming sea is wanting to break itself on the reef. Break itself and die like the ship. I hold the ancient timber. I feel the dark wood where the spikes have made the metal detector sound a siren song.

As forgotten as the history I hold, I wait. Someone will return, someone will return, echoes from ages past. I hold and the fish know, the fish stay with me. You signaled stay - but I am running out of air.

please.

I can feel your eyes staring at me as I pointedly stare at anything but you, fixating my gaze instead on a rather elephant shaped cloud. I watch it tumble and run with the breeze as your empty eyes bore a hole into the side of my head.

"Stay. I know I messed up but I'll make it better. I mean it this time, I can fix things - everything - for both of us. I love you." Your voice cracks as you rush through your words, the speech I can tell you mentally recited before speaking dissolves into ruin as you beg.

The elephant cloud is floating out of my field of view, and I wish more than anything that I could go with it, that I could run as fast as my legs would let me right across town to the ocean and everything that lays beyond, away from the park bench gluing down my legs, and most importantly away from you. My throat constricts as I try to speak, every fibre of my body desperate to wrench me away from the inevitable weakness of my guilty heart.

"Please."

I wince as you speak, the tremor in your voice as you mumble out one last plea closes my throat once and for all to prohibit any potential resistance.

"Of course." The words slip out through my gritted teeth that I've forced into an inhuman smile.

The feelings of suffocation intensify as you wrap your arms around me, and I stare over your shoulder to catch one last glimpse of the elephant cloud before it dissapears, taking with it my chance to escape.
